AJ Hackett

 AJ Hackett has been throwing people off bridges since 1988 – starting out with a couple of Kiwi blokes in pursuit of the ultimate adrenaline buzz. Back in the 1980s, AJ Hackett – a young Auckland builder with a love of thrill-inducing sports – discovered a ritual by Pentecost Islanders by which men throw themselves off 35 metre-high wooden towers, with their ankles attached to vines. Inspired, AJ Hackett has since jumped more than 1million people.  As well as bungy jumping, AJ offers bridge climbing, zip-riding and a go on the world’s biggest swing. Raging Thunder Adventures

 Raging Thunder Adventures has been operating since 1984 with its first white water rafting trip on the Tully River. Over the years the company has expanded its product range to include an afternoon rafting tour on the Barron River, hot air balloon rides offering scenic flights above the Atherton Tablelands, and a daily high-speed catamaran transfer to Fitzroy Island where you can sea kayak and snorkel.
